Early ileocecal resection offers long-term remission for some Crohn’s disease patients Ten-year results of the LIR!C trial suggest that ileocecal resection offers a higher rate of long-term, therapy-free remission than infliximab for patients with uncomplicated ileocecal Crohn’s disease.

#MedNews - Ten-year results of the LIR!C trial suggest that ileocecal resection offers a higher rate of long-term, therapy-free remission than #infliximab for patients with uncomplicated ileocecal #CrohnsDisease.

No 90-day survival benefit with albumin in septic shock patients Albumin replacement in septic shock does not improve 90-day survival compared with standard fluid resuscitation, the ARISS trial shows.

#MedNews - Albumin replacement in #SepticShock does not improve 90-day survival compared with standard fluid resuscitation, the ARISS trial shows.

Call to strengthen sudden cardiac death screening strategies in young people A single cardiac screening in just over 1 million young people in the general population has identified conditions associated with sudden cardiac death in 0.3% that led to risk-modifying treatment in…

#MedNews - A single cardiac screening in just over 1 million young people in the general population has identified conditions associated with sudden cardiac death in 0.3% that led to risk-modifying treatment in 41.1% of cases.

Tenecteplase improves outcomes in stroke due to basilar artery occlusion Intravenous tenecteplase thrombolysis within 24 hours of stroke onset improves functional outcomes versus standard medical treatment in patients with basilar artery occlusion.

#MedNews - Intravenous #tenecteplase thrombolysis within 24 hours of #stroke onset improves functional outcomes versus standard medical treatment in patients with basilar artery occlusion.

SGLT2 inhibitors improve outcomes over DPP4 inhibitors in type 2 diabetes with liver cirrhosis SGLT2 inhibitors are linked to lower kidney, cardiovascular, and hepatic risks than DPP-4 inhibitors in patients with type 2 diabetes and liver cirrhosis.

#MedNews - #SGLT2 inhibitors are linked to lower kidney, cardiovascular, and hepatic risks than #DPP4 inhibitors in patients with type 2 diabetes and liver cirrhosis.

Cholesterol Treatment Trialists' Collaboration calls for revision of ‘misleading’ statin labels Most potential undesirable effects listed in statin product labels are not specifically caused by statin treatment.

#MedNews - Most potential undesirable effects listed in #statin product labels are not specifically caused by statin treatment.
